How to Use Netflix Subtitles for Optimal Language Learning

Text are among the best efficient resources for language mastery on Netflix. Rather than relying exclusively on familiar text, try switching to target language captions. This approach aids you connect textual words with verbal dialogue, enhancing both literacy and listening skills at once.



For better optimal outcomes, commence with programs you're familiar with. Reviewing beloved shows in a new language lowers mental strain since you previously grasp the plot. Gradually, test yourself by switching captions totally or opting for local language sound exclusively.

Top Tools & Extensions to Enhance Language Learning on Netflix

Numerous add-ons can enhance your language acquisition journey on Netflix. Extensions like Language Reactor enable you to display dual subtitles at the same time, pause instantly after each sentence, and save new words for future practice.

A further handy tool is the built-in Netflix rate settings, which lets you decelerate or increase conversations. Lowering the speed aids in grasping rapid fluent pronunciation, while listening again complex sections strengthens learning.

Additionally, smartphone apps like Anki can pair with Netflix to create vocabulary lists from captions instantly. This approach secures that unfamiliar phrases are retained long-term.

How to Choose the Right Netflix Content for Your Language Level

Picking the suitable Netflix shows based on your language level is critical for productive progress. New learners should opt for shows with easy dialogues, such as kids’ cartoons or easygoing comedies, where terms and sentence structures are repetitive.

Mid-level students can push themselves with dramas or unscripted TV, where natural interactions occur at a moderate pace. Advanced users may lean toward quick content like thrillers or improvisational performances, where slang and complex humor are prevalent.

Regardless of your skill, consistently focus on shows that excite you, as enthusiasm serves a crucial role in regular improvement.

Active vs. Passive Learning: Maximizing Netflix for Fluency

Numerous language students use inactive consumption habits when streaming Netflix, just hearing without participating. Yet, engaged study techniques dramatically boost recall and fluency.

Active practice includes stopping often to shadow lines, writing down difficult vocabulary, and paraphrasing episodes in your chosen language. A further effective approach is simulating characters to improve accent and natural delivery.

Conversely, passive learning—such as playing Netflix during performing other chores—can still help with familiarization, but it should supplement, not substitute, structured learning.

Common Mistakes to Avoid When Learning Languages with Netflix

While Netflix is a powerful platform for linguistic acquisition, several learners commit avoidable pitfalls. One of the major missteps is counting heavily on translations in their native language, which slows real immersion.

Another frequent misstep is skipping complex content completely. Rather, viewers should welcome hard content and employ tools like replays and dictionary lookups to understand new terms.

Ultimately, inconsistency is a significant obstacle. Steady exposure is essential, so setting a schedule—like viewing an show daily—guarantees continuous growth.
